datable to the early nineteenth century, of Calabrian origin, bears lively engravings of popular taste on both sides of the single-edged blade, depicting the bride-to-be and her beloved, armed and in brigand clothing, plus monograms with their initials, figures of pierced hearts and other ornaments; the handle is in horn with ring nut, cap and threads put back in already gilded brass; small insults due to time and honest patina, in good condition; rare
